Property Id: 1814183 Come home to this charming 2 bed, 2 bath single-family home in Uptown Columbus! Originally built in 1924, this home is the first in a beautiful revitalization of the railroad street row houses. Completely renovated in 2025, this property features 12 foot ceilings and 8 ft windows for plenty of natural light, along with a range of amenities including brand new appliances, washer/dryer hook-ups, central heat/AC, and a backyard. Enjoy off-street parking, security cameras, and easy access to parks, the medical school, and downtown Columbus. Pets welcome! Pet rent for small pets (less than 25 lbs) is $50/month, while pet rent for large pets (25 lbs or more) is $100/month. Available 5/1/2025 for $1600/month. Don't miss out on this gem! *Note: The neighboring properties are currently undergoing renovations and are scheduled to be completed within 5-6 months.

Sitting on the banks of the Chattahoochee River, downtown Columbus is a terrific community with a variety of historic sites and a quiet, laid-back atmosphere. One must-visit is Heritage Corner, where five restored homes stand as symbols of Georgia's history. One of the most famous of these is the home of Dr. John Pemberton, the inventor of Coca-Cola.
The local population spends their time in the Uptown District, which features a friendly vibe. Columbus Business Improvement District Ambassadors take to the streets to offer information, guidance, and directions. The district includes trendy lofts and apartment complexes housed in historical buildings. The weekly Farmers Market is held from April through November, providing Columbus residents with fresh produce, baked goods, and a variety of handmade items.
